Maury's Suggestions for the 15 for 25 Destination Ride Challenge to Hell, Michigan
September 26-28, 2025
Routes:
Option 1. I-94, Milwaukee through Chicago (Toll Road) to Ann Arbor
MI. 436 miles, 7:02 travel time. Two night stay over. Saturday, tour
Ford Museum and Deerfield Village after Hell picture stop . Sunday,
return home, same route. Alternate route home would be going north
across the Mackinac Bridge through the upper peninsula. 551 miles,
8:32 travel time.
Option 2. Take the Lake Express ferry, Milwaukee to Muskegon
Michigan , arrival time: 4:00 ET. Ride to Grand Rapids (39 Miles) for
overnight stay. Ferry cost is $203 for one person and motorcycle.
Saturday ride to Hell, 113 miles, 1:46, then ride 270 miles, 3:53 travel
time to Mackinac City for overnight stay. Sunday return home after
crossing the Mackinac Bridge through the upper peninsula. 280 miles,
4:52 travel time.
Option 3. Take the Badger ferry from Manitowoc to Luddington
Michigan. Arrive Luddington at 7:00 pm. Ferry cost is $186.50 for one
passenger and motorcycle. Stay overnight. Saturday ride to Hell
Michigan, 208 miles, 3:11 travel time. Then ride 270 miles, 3:53 to
Mackinac City for an overnight stay. Sunday cross the Mackinac
Bridge through the upper peninsula to home. 280 miles, 4:52 travel
time.
THE MOST POPULAR OPTION SO FAR...
Option 4. Ride from Fox Valley through the upper peninsula to
Brighton Michigan for a two-night stay. 543 miles, 8:24 travel time.
Saturday tour Ford Museum and Greenfield village after Hell picture
stop. Sunday return home via same route.
